This is how you can accumulate points:
What exactly do points mean?
On FHM.com, you get points for interacting with the site. Browsing, commenting, publishing stories to Incoming, sending recommendations to friends, tagging articles to your favourites, anything.
The full points chart is here:- +200 points
For every story of yours we publish in Incoming. - +10 points
Any time one of your friends clicks on a story you send them. - +5 points
Anytime you comment. - +2 points
Anytime you rate a story. - +1 points
Read a story, watch a video, click the mouse frantically.
